Jug

Unknown

Jug, earthenware, standing on a rounded spreading foot-rim, globular body with three raised rings around the lower body, cylindrical neck, beak spout with foliate moulding to the underside, scrolled and foliate-moulded loop handle with raised thumb-spur and further inner and outer spurs lower down, the exterior body sprigged in white clay with three classical designs, one showing three winged figures, one showing two male figures carrying another male figure, and one showing several small figures riding in a chariot, the exterior neck sprigged in white clay with two sprays of vine leaves and grapes, a beaded band around the exterior lip-rim; the exterior of the jug and the interior neck and spout covered all over with a copper lustre, apart from the sprigged areas which are highlighted with pink lustre.
